From 834dc220b9a521157370655057e0f9e23ace17eb Mon Sep 17 00:00:00 2001 From: Victor Lin <13424970+victorlin@users.noreply.github.com> Date: Thu, 21 Sep 2023 15:16:59 -0700 Subject: [PATCH] Don't use sequences in metadata-based subsampling Removing unnecessary sequence I/O should improve workflow run times. --- workflow/snakemake_rules/core.smk | 2 -- 1 file changed, 2 deletions(-) diff --git a/workflow/snakemake_rules/core.smk b/workflow/snakemake_rules/core.smk index dbe8aa7b..77299730 100644 --- a/workflow/snakemake_rules/core.smk +++ b/workflow/snakemake_rules/core.smk @@ -47,7 +47,6 @@ rule filter: rule subsample: input: - sequences=rules.filter.output.sequences, metadata=rules.filter.output.metadata, output: strains=build_dir + "/{build_name}/{sample}_strains.txt", @@ -65,7 +64,6 @@ rule subsample: shell: """ augur filter \ - --sequences {input.sequences} \ --metadata {input.metadata} \ --metadata-id-columns {params.strain_id} \ --output-strains {output.strains} \